The head of state will take part in the Conference on the Reconstruction of Ukraine and will hold negotiations with Chancellor Scholz.
President Volodymyr Zelensky arrived in Germany to participate in the Conference on the Reconstruction of Ukraine and negotiations with Federal Chancellor Olaf Scholz. The head of state announced this on the evening of Tuesday, June 11.
“URC2024 will unite governments, ten of which are at the level of prime ministers, companies and organizations to help Ukraine In the context of Russian air terror, the urgent solutions for Ukraine’s energy are the our top priority,” Zelensky wrote.
He noted that in the negotiations with Olaf Scholz the discussion will focus on additional defense support, the development of the Ukrainian air defense system, and joint production of weapons. In addition, positions will be coordinated on the eve of the peace summit, the European Council summit and the NATO summit.
Zelensky is also scheduled to meet with German President Frank-Walter Steinmeier and Bundestag President Berbel Bass. In addition, the head of state will visit a military base where Ukrainian military personnel are trained.
Let’s recall that last week Zelensky and French President Emmanuel Macron, at a meeting in Paris, signed aid agreements for the restoration of Ukraine’s critical infrastructure.
Also in Paris, Zelensky held a meeting with American leader Joe Biden, where they discussed speeding up supplies as part of new military aid packages from the United States.
